Published in 1994, just four years after Mandela’s release from 27 years of imprisonment, this book offers an intimate and inspiring account of his journey from a young, rural life in the village of Mvezo to his pivotal role in the anti-apartheid movement and his eventual ascension as South Africa’s first democratically elected president.
Mandela’s narrative is a testament to the power of resilience, determination, and unwavering commitment to justice. His words resonate with the struggles and triumphs of a nation, and his legacy as a champion of human rights and reconciliation continues to inspire generations around the world.
